Summary:
Instructure, Inc., formerly Parchment, is a secure digital credentialing platform that enables schools to efficiently manage and send academic records such as transcripts, diplomas, and enrollment verifications. The system streamlines the process of fulfilling student and alumni requests while ensuring compliance with FERPA and other privacy standards. Instructure also allows students to track their requests and send documents to colleges, employers, or other institutions with ease. The use of the Instructure subscription is supplemental and being proposed as a support service to improve the efficiency and accessibility of academic record management for students and staff. The term of this Agreement shall be for three (3) years from July 1, 2025, through June 30, 2028. The cost for this item is $28,015 for year one, $29,791.30 for year two, and $31,578.78 for year three, to be paid annually, for a total contract cost of $89,385.08.  
Funding:
The cost for this item will be included in the 2025-26, 2026-27, and 2027-28 operating budgets funded through Local Control Accountability Plan Supplemental and Concentration Funds, not the General Fund.  
Recommendation
It is recommended that the Board of Trustees approve the Multi-Year Agreement with Instructure, Incorporated for transcript services.
